1987
The Beginning
dCS (digital audio conversion systems) was founded in 1987 in Cambridge, UK, by a group of engineers driven by a shared vision to create audio equipment that would set new benchmarks in digital-to-analog conversion. Their goal was to challenge the limitations of existing technologies and develop products that would elevate the listening experience. They focused on combining cutting-edge digital audio technology with a deep understanding of the needs of audiophiles and recording professionals, setting the stage for dCS to become a global leader in high-end audio.

1990's
Creating Unparalleled Experiences
dCS pioneered the development of the world’s first high-resolution ADCs and DACs, creating products that have become indispensable in leading recording, mixing, and mastering studios. The breakthrough didn’t stop there—we introduced the world’s first high-resolution consumer DAC, Elgar, and were among the first to incorporate master clocks into audio systems, ensuring unparalleled timing and precision. Further cementing our legacy, dCS was commissioned to create custom, state-of-the-art equipment for the BBC, underscoring our unwavering commitment to audio excellence and innovation.

2000's
Launch of the dCS Scarlatti series
dCS made a decisive commitment to designing high-performance audio equipment for home use, beginning with the revolutionary p8i. Building on that success, they introduced the Scarlatti—their very first multi-box digital playback system that seamlessly integrates a CD transport, clock, and DAC, setting a new standard in digital fidelity. Not content with just these innovations, dCS also developed a custom interface to enhance audio quality through USB playback. Recognizing its potential, dCS licensed this breakthrough so that other companies and consumers could benefit from their relentless pursuit of superior sound performance.

2010's
Introducing Vivaldi
In 2012, dCS introduced the Vivaldi series, which once again raised the bar for digital audio. Combining state-of-the-art DAC technology with a modular design, the Vivaldi system allowed users to customize their setup to meet their specific needs and preferences. Each component in the Vivaldi series was designed to provide the highest level of musicality and precision, with advanced features like true 24-bit playback and ultra-low jitter. The Vivaldi series quickly became one of the most advanced and sought-after HiFi systems in the world, praised for its ability to deliver an unparalleled listening experience.

2019
Queen's Award for Enterprise
In 2019, dCS received the prestigious Queen's Award for Enterprise in the Innovation category, recognizing the company's groundbreaking work in digital playback and the advanced technologies behind the Vivaldi system. This honor placed dCS among an elite group of companies celebrated for excellence in British business. That same year, dCS also launched Mosaic, a custom streaming and playback platform designed to give dCS owners access to music from a wide range of streaming services, NAS drives, and external devices. Mosaic provided an intuitive mobile app that allowed users to control their entire dCS system with ease, offering true 24-bit sound and advanced control features.
